The Leominster Area Regeneration Company
To combat the decline of Leominster in the 1990’s, a cross sector partnership comprising representatives of the private, public and voluntary sectors was formed in 1996. In 1998 the Partnership formed a company limited by guarantee – The Leominster Regeneration Co. Ltd. (LRC).
At the AGM in October 2003 the LRC was formally renamed the Leominster Area Regeneration Company Ltd (LARC) to highlight the involvement of the hinterland parishes in the Market Towns Initiative programme.
The Board of Directors of the Leominster Area Regeneration Company Ltd undertake the general control and management of the Company. The Board comprises representatives drawn from three constituencies: the Public sector, the Business sector and the Community sector. The Public sector nominates five Directors, the Business sector nominates eight Directors, and the Community sector nominates 14 giving a full complement of 27. The Company has a Chair and a Vice Chair.
Members of the Board include representatives from: The Marches Housing Association, Herefordshire Voluntary Action, Citizens Advice Bureau, the Police Community Consultation Group, and Community First.
The LARC Ltd Success Story
The Company has a proven track record of working with the community, having previously put together a £10 million package of projects. This included £2.155 million from the Government’s Single Regeneration Budget.
The Company managed the successful “Back From The Brink” SRB3 programme. This directly addressed and added value to a number of key regional, national and local strategies through the three A's - Attractions, Accessibility and Amenity.
Of the targets set by the then LRC, one aimed to reduce shop vacancies from 17% in 1996 to 5%. This was achieved in 2000. The LRC also wanted to increase the number of shoppers in the town by 15%. However by 2000, the actual increase was a staggering 44%.
Some of the Partnership’s major project successes include:
Town centre enhancement scheme
Development of a new access road (work in progress) to the industrial estate
Expansion of the new industrial estate
Creation of the Leominster Riverside Walk
A new Youth Hostel
An annual Victorian Street Market
The D.A.S.H drugs outreach project for young people
The Town Centre Youth Project
Leominster Money Box Credit Union
Shop front grant scheme
Lighting the Priory
CCTV in the town centre
